  • Publication number: 20110119249
    Abstract: Techniques described herein perform an index backbone join of data that is contained within two or more tables. Significantly, key data are selected from the indices constructed on the tables, and such data are filtered by the query-indicated criteria, before any data is selected from the tables themselves. Row identifiers of the rows remaining after the index filtering has been performed are then used to select the qualifying rows (only) from the tables. Data selected from the tables is joined to produce query results. Because all of the filtering is performed based on index entries prior to any table access, and because index access is typically much faster than table access, queries whose results require very large quantities of data from multiple tables can be performed much more quickly.
